Everything Everywhere Daily - The 1964 Alaska Earthquake

On March 27th, 1964, the second-greatest earthquake in recorded history stuck the state of Alaska. 

It was an absolute monster of an earthquake, completely devastating communities, including Alaska’s capital, Anchorage. 

The quake was so great that people could feel it 1,200 miles away in Seattle. 

Despite its power, the secondary effects of the earthquake might have been even worse.

Everything Everywhere Daily - Venice

Located at the northernmost end of the Adriatic Sea lies the city of Venice. 

Venice is truly unlike any other city in the world. It is a collection of 118 small islands connected by bridges and ferries.

Its unique geography allowed Venice to become one of the most powerful cities in the world, both militarily and economically. 

Today it remains one of the world’s greatest tourist destinations.

Everything Everywhere Daily - The Cuban Missile Crisis

In October 1962, a U-2 spy plane discovered Soviet nuclear missile sites in Cuba. 

The subsequent 13 days were some of the tensest in human history. 

The United States and the Soviet Union came closer to nuclear war than at any point in the cold war. 

It was only a last-minute cooling of tensions that prevented an all-out war.

Everything Everywhere Daily - RADAR

In 1887, the German physicist Heinrich Hertz discovered radio waves. 

While the first practical use of this discovery was communication, there were also some who realized that radio waves could serve another purpose. 

It was possible to use these radio waves to detect objects at a distance. It was something that revolutionized warfare and weather forecasting and might revolutionize consumer technology.
